Which of the following is an example of land pollution?
ABurning coal
BDumping garbage in open fields
CLoud music
DOil spills in the sea
✓ Correct Answer: B — Dumping garbage in open fields
Improper disposal of solid waste on land leads to soil degradation and visual pollution.
